Intel Pentium Silver N6000 vs Intel Processor N97

We compared two laptop CPUs: Intel Pentium Silver N6000 with 4 cores 1.1GHz and Intel Processor N97 with 4 cores 3.6GHz . You will find out which processor performs better in benchmark tests, key specifications, power consumption and more.

Main Differences

Intel Pentium Silver N6000 's Advantages
Better graphics card performance
Higher specification of memory (LPDDR4x-2933 vs DDR5-4800)
Lower TDP (6W vs 12W)
Intel Processor N97 's Advantages
Released 2 years late
Larger memory bandwidth (76.8GB/s vs 46.9GB/s)
Larger L3 cache size (6MB vs 4MB)
